In recent news from Minnesota, there has been a surge in personal injury cases as the state experiences harsh winter weather conditions. Slip and fall accidents, car crashes, and other incidents resulting in injuries have become more prevalent as snow and ice cover the roads and sidewalks.With winter well underway, residents of Minnesota are facing hazardous conditions that are leading to an increased number of accidents and injuries. Slip and fall incidents are particularly common, with many individuals suffering from broken bones, sprains, and other injuries as a result of icy sidewalks and parking lots. In addition, car crashes have been on the rise as slippery roads make driving conditions more dangerous for motorists.The Minnesota Department of Transportation has issued warnings to residents to exercise caution when traveling in these treacherous conditions. They advise drivers to slow down, keep a safe distance from other vehicles, and allow for extra time to reach their destinations. Pedestrians are encouraged to wear appropriate footwear with good traction and to be mindful of their surroundings to prevent slipping and falling.In response to the uptick in personal injury cases, local hospitals and emergency rooms have been working tirelessly to treat patients and provide care to those in need. Medical professionals are urging individuals to seek treatment promptly if they have been injured in an accident, as delaying care can lead to further complications.Authorities are also reminding residents to take proactive measures to reduce their risk of injury during the winter months. This includes shoveling and de-icing walkways, wearing appropriate clothing and footwear, and avoiding unnecessary travel during severe weather conditions.As the winter season progresses, it is important for Minnesotans to stay vigilant and prioritize their safety to avoid becoming another statistic in the increasing number of personal injury cases. By taking preventative measures and exercising caution, individuals can help prevent accidents and injuries during these challenging weather conditions.
